A good tip for Blink management is to only Blink when someone is actually looking at you, if they’re not looking at you they can’t shoot you so Blinking is not only pointless but you risk putting yourself in the enemies line of sight. Also, if an enemy is A D strafing, do a 90° Blink to either side of them. This turn their back and forth lateral movement into forward and backward movement from your perspective that doesn’t require as much movement of your crosshair making it easier to land shots.

Because a Pharmercy spamming your team can be brutal to ignore depending on the map/team. Lower SR players afk in choke and are too scared/stupid to find a path to push; some maps have literally one choke that you HAVE to get your team through, so Pharah can knock people out of position or farm you on approach. All that said, forcing a ground war even if you lose or focusing people Pharmercy can’t peel for ends up being faster and more effective than trying to kill a Pharmercy (unless you play with a god hitscan).

1 more tip is to blink through an enemy, wait half a second and blink back pressing s (you don't need to turn around). If you time this well, you will blink back while the enemy is turning around and he won't realize where you are. Then you can easily 1 clip him in the back. This works great against Mccree and can trick lower rank Reins
